Nursing at Miami Dade College

Every nursing school has its own distinct culture and strengths. We've pulled together some statistics and other details to help you see how the nursing program at Miami Dade College stacks up to those at other schools.

MDC is located in Miami, Florida and approximately 46,523 students attend the school each year. Of the 229 students who graduated with a bachelor’s degree from Miami Dade College in 2021, 229 of them were nursing majors.

Earnings of MDC Nursing Graduates

The median salary of nursing students who receive their bachelor's degree at MDC is $73,541. This is 17% higher than $62,880, which is the national average for all nursing bachelor's degree recipients.

Nursing Student Demographics at MDC

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the nursing majors at Miami Dade College.

MDC Nursing Associate’s Program

79% Women
89%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
For the most recent academic year available, 21% of nursing associate's degrees went to men and 79% went to women. The typical associate's degree program in nursing only graduates about 13% men each year. The program at MDC may seem more male-friendly since it graduates 7% more women than average.

Careers That Nursing Grads May Go Into

A degree in nursing can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for FL, the home state for Miami Dade College.

Occupation Jobs in FL Average Salary in FL
Registered Nurses 177,600 $66,210
Nurse Practitioners 10,590 $101,100
Nurse Anesthetists 2,180 $177,390
Nurse Midwives 330 $88,060
